释义 | unfeeling[ uhn-fee-ling ] / ʌnˈfi lɪŋ / SEE SYNONYMS FOR unfeeling ON THESAURUS.COM adjectivenot feeling; devoid of feeling; insensible or insensate. unsympathetic; callous: an intelligent but unfeeling man. Origin of unfeelingbefore 1000; Middle English; Old English unfelende. See un-1, feel, -ing2 SYNONYMS FOR unfeeling1 numb. 2 hardhearted.
